Plecstatin inhibits hepatocellular carcinoma tumorigenesis and invasion through cytolinker plectin

open access: yesMolecular Oncology, EarlyView.
The ruthenium‐based metallodrug plecstatin exerts its anticancer effect in hepatocellular carcinoma (HCC) primarily through selective targeting of plectin. By disrupting plectin‐mediated cytoskeletal organization, plecstatin inhibits anchorage‐dependent growth, cell polarization, and tumor cell dissemination.

Actin dynamics controlled by IqgC, a RasGAP at the crossroads between the IQGAP and fungal GAP1 families

open access: yesFEBS Open Bio, EarlyView.
IqgC is a RasGAP from Dictyostelium discoideum. IqgC binds RasG via its RasGAP domain and deactivates it on macroendocytic cups, thereby suppressing the uptake of fluid and particles. IqgC has a positive effect on cell‐substratum adhesion, and its RGCt domain is required for recruitment to ventral foci.
